Ingredients for fruit charcuterie board
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:
- Assorted Fresh Fruits: Use a mix of sweet and tart fruits such as strawberries, blueberries, kiwi, and grapes for vibrant colors and flavors.
- Cured Meats: Options like prosciutto or salami add a savory touch that balances the sweetness of the fruit. savory vegetable options.
- Cheese Varieties: A selection of creamy brie, sharp cheddar, and tangy goat cheese creates a delightful flavor profile.
- Nuts: Almonds or walnuts add crunch and richness—perfect for snacking between bites of fruit.
- Honey or Jam: Drizzling honey or adding jam enhances sweetness and makes everything even more delicious.
- Crackers or Breadsticks: Include some crispy options for added texture that pairs well with cheese and meats.

How to Make fruit charcuterie board
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ious dish:
Step 1: Choose Your Base
Start with your serving platter—a wooden board works beautifully or any large plate you have on hand.
Step 2: Arrange the Cheeses
Place your cheese selections around the platter first. Cut some into wedges or slices while leaving others whole for visual interest.
Step 3: Add Cured Meats
Next to the cheeses, artfully arrange your cured meats. Roll them up like little scrolls if you want to impress (and who wouldn’t?).
Step 4: Fill in with Fresh Fruits
Now it’s time for the star players! Scatter your fresh fruits all over the platter—let them spill over like nature’s confetti.
Step 5: Sprinkle Nuts
Add small clusters of nuts around the board; they add texture and are great for snacking on their own.
Step 6: Drizzle Honey & Add Crackers
Finish things off by drizzling honey over some cheese sections and placing crackers or breadsticks on one side of the platter for easy access.

Storing & Reheating
Store leftover fruit charcuterie components in airtight containers in the fridge. To maintain freshness, eat within two days. There’s no need to reheat; simply enjoy cold or at room temperature.

Fruit Charcuterie Board
- Total Time: 0 hours
- Yield: Serves 8
Description
Elevate your gatherings with a stunning fruit charcuterie board that combines fresh, vibrant fruits with savory cheeses and cured meats. This easy-to-assemble dish is perfect for any occasion, from brunches to cozy movie nights. With a colorful array of flavors and textures, it’s not just a meal; it’s an experience that sparks joy and conversation among guests.
Ingredients
- 1 cup strawberries, halved
- 1 cup blueberries
- 1 cup kiwi, sliced
- 1 cup grapes
- 100g prosciutto, folded
- 100g salami, rolled
- 150g brie cheese
- 100g cheddar cheese, cubed
- 100g goat cheese, crumbled
- ½ cup almonds
- ½ cup walnuts
- 3 tbsp honey
- 200g crackers
Instructions
- Choose a serving platter or wooden board as your base.
- Arrange cheeses around the platter, cutting some into wedges while leaving others whole.
- Artfully place cured meats next to the cheeses.
- Scatter fresh fruits across the board for a vibrant display.
- Add clusters of nuts for added texture.
- Drizzle honey over selected cheese sections and place crackers or breadsticks on one side.
